Yolanda Kondonassis presents a captivating collection of chamber music on her 1996 album "Sky Music," released under the Telarc label. This 54-minute journey through the world of classical harp music features 19 tracks, showcasing Kondonassis's exceptional skill and versatility. The album includes a mix of well-known pieces and lesser-known gems, such as the delicate "Clair de lune" from Debussy's Suite bergamasque and the intricate "Suite for Harp" by Carlos Salzedo. Kondonassis also explores the works of contemporary composers like Alan Hovhaness and Ned Rorem, offering a fresh perspective on the harp's expressive range. "Sky Music" was recognized as one of the Ten Best Classical CDs of 1996 by the New York Daily News, highlighting its exquisite combination of solo harp and diverse musical styles.
